hey guys,
I blew it and trashed my after effects cs3 before reading that you must use the adobe unistall to properly get rid of the program. Now I can't reinstall the software. Is there any way to uninstall AE manually?
Re: uninstalling After effects cs3 not using uninstaller by Ben Heusner on May 5, 2008 at 8:31:57 pm
Adobe provides a tool to clean installs off your machine, handily called CS3 Clean.
It will blast *all* Adobe applications though, so watch out if you also have any other Adobe programs installed. It will also get rid of your previous authorisations. If you failed to deauthorise your programs before uninstalling, this may cause problems when you try to reinstall again.
You may have to make that call to Adobe support anyways. :o)

I had a demo of CS3 AE and trashed it, then i tried to install a legit CS3 and it wouldn't. There is no physical way to find all the little adobe files. i had to reinstall the demo then do a clean unistall..that worked..
